Introduction is a 100% active, seeding resistant organic thixotrope based on proprietary diamide chemistry. It provides viscosity, thixotropy and sag control in non-aqueous protective coating systems. Specifically developed to provide sag resistance for thick, highly protective coatings, it also shows the following benefits: Key Benefits Provides excellent sag resistance Provides stable viscosity control Imparts thixotropic flow behaviour Excellent storage stability Provides superior anti-settling behaviour Offers excellent re-coatability No negative influence on corrosion and humidity resistance Highly resistant to seeding Minimized false body effects (may be packed hot) Amide - Product positioning Polyurethane Top-Coat THIXATROL PRO Industrial Alkyds 5 4 3 2 1 0 2K-Epoxy High build THIXATROL MAX Epoxy Primer (The higher the value, the better the performance) Chemical and Physical Data Composition Colour / Form Proprietary diamide chemistry Off white finely divided powder Melting Point ( C) 120-130 Levels of Use Typical levels of use for effective flow and antisettling control range from 0.5% to 2.0% of the total system weight. The optimum level of THIXATROL PRO will vary depending on the type of system. When formulating a new system, a loading ladder study is recommended to determine the precise level of additive needed. As with all new additives it is recommended to evaluate the full paint performance carefully. Incorporation requires a specific processing temperature and dwell time in order to develop its optimum rheological efficiency. For complete activation, it is advised to introduce at the beginning of the manufacturing process in order to obtain sufficient wetting and dwell time. THIXATROL PRO will benefit from the temperature developed during the pigment dispersion phase to ensure maximum performance. The excellent seed-resistance of THIXATROL PRO rheological additive allows for flexible paint manufacturing. 2

Application test results The was evaluated in a high build 2K-Epoxy paint formulation and in a 2K-Epoxy primer. High rheological performance High build 2K-Epoxy - Formulation Component A Position Raw material Function Weight in % 1 Epikote 1001x75 Resin (Momentive) 30.00 2 Methylisobutylketone Solvent 2.71 3 Xylene Solvent 5.00 4 n-butanol Solvent 1.57 5 Rheological additive Additive 1.00 Disperse for 5 minutes at 18 m/s 6 Antiterra U Wetting agent (Byk Chemie) 0.16 7 Kronos 2310 Titanium dioxide (Kronos) 5.47 8 Blancfixe micro Filler (Sachtleben Chemie) 28.00 9 Talkum IT extra Filler (Mondo Minerals) 8.90 Disperse for 30 minutes at 21 m/s and 50 C 10 Epikote 1001x75 Resin (Momentive) 7.92 11 Methylisobutylketone Solvent 2.71 12 Xylene Solvent 5.00 13 n-butanol Solvent 1.56 Total 100.00 Component B (standard hardener) 14 Versamid 115 x 70 Hardener (BASF) 21.00 Component B (alternative hardener) 14 Epicure 3115 x 70 Hardener (Momentive) 14.00 Slow stirring for 5 minutes Flow behaviour: cross-linked This graph shows clearly that outperforms the and our existing THIXATROL MAX in the high build 2K-Epoxy paint. 1,000 Pa s 100 10 1 0.1 10-1 10 0 10 1 10 2 1/s 10 3 Shear Rate. Superior sag resistance The following shows the sagging results both by blade and spray application in the high build 2K-Epoxy. Sagging, after spray application 650 µm 500 µm The spray application sagging results were obtained with 3 bar air-pressure and only one spray pass, using a spray gun Sata jet 100 B with a 2.5 mm spray nozzle. 750 µm THIXATROL MAX Sagging, blade 100-1000 µm The shows the fastest viscosity recovery immediately after spray application which results in superior sag resistance compared to either THIXATROL MAX or the. 600 µm 700 µm 800 µm THIXATROL MAX The comparison between the blade and spray application tests clearly shows a significant impact on the sag results. However, the trend in performance from the evaluated samples remains the same. Excellent overcoatability 2K-Epoxy primer - Formulation Component A Position Raw material Function Weight in % 1 Epikote 1001x75 Resin (Momentive) 19.85 2 Antiterra U Wetting agent (Byk Chemie) 0.20 3 Rheological additive Additive 1.00 Disperse for 5 minutes at 16 m/s 4 Methylisobutylketone Solvent 6.96 5 Xylene Solvent 13.44 6 n-butanol Solvent 3.98 7 Kronos 2059 Titanium dioxide (Kronos) 6.96 8 Blancfixe micro Filler (Sachtleben Chemie) 35.65 9 Talkum IT extra Filler (Mondo Minerals) 11.96 Disperse for 30 minutes at 18 m/s and 50 C Component B Total 100.00 10 Versamid 115 x 70 Hardener (BASF) 31.00 Slow stirring for 5 minutes Adjust spray viscosity in a DIN 4mm Cup to 28 32 sec. 11 Xylene Solvent X Intercoat adhesion The below cross hatch / tape test shown below was made with a 120-140 µm coatings of the 2K-Epoxy primer on primer. It was stored at 40 C under high air humidity conditions. shows excellent intercoat adhesion performance. There is no evidence of failure. 5

Excellent humidity and salt-spray resistance Humidity resistance after 500 hours exposure Humidity and salt-spray resistance were tested for the high build 2K-Epoxy formulation. had no negative influence on the coating properties when panels were exposed to 500 hours with 100% humidity (see left) or 500 hours salt-spray (see below). Gloss did not change and there was no loss of adhesion. Blister formation was negligable.
